Multivitamins for Pregnant Dogs Essential Nutritional Support for Expecting Pets


Pregnancy is a crucial time in a dog’s life, bringing with it a range of physical and emotional changes. Just like humans, pregnant dogs require specific nutrients to support their health and the health of their developing puppies. While a balanced diet is essential, sometimes it may not be enough to meet all the nutritional needs of an expectant mother. This is where multivitamins play a significant role.


Understanding the Nutritional Needs of Pregnant Dogs


During pregnancy, a dog's body undergoes significant changes as it prepares to nourish and support the growing puppies. The demand for essential nutrients increases, and a normal diet may not suffice. Pregnant dogs need higher levels of certain vitamins and minerals, such as folic acid, calcium, omega-3 fatty acids, and specific B vitamins, to ensure both their health and their puppies' proper development.


Folic acid, a crucial B vitamin, helps in cell division and is vital for the development of the puppies' spinal cords. Calcium is necessary for the formation of the puppies' bones and teeth, while healthy fats, particularly omega-3 fatty acids, contribute to brain development. Adequate levels of these nutrients can significantly influence the health and vitality of both the mother and her puppies.


The Benefits of Multivitamins for Pregnant Dogs


1. Balanced Nutrient Intake Multivitamins provide a range of vitamins and minerals in a single supplement, ensuring that pregnant dogs receive balanced nutrition. This is particularly important for dogs that may have dietary restrictions or those that are picky eaters.


2. Support for Immune Health Pregnancy can take a toll on a dog’s immune system. Multivitamins rich in antioxidants, such as vitamin E and vitamin C, can help strengthen the immune response, protecting both the mother and her puppies from illness.

3. Prevention of Deficiencies By supplementing with a good multivitamin designed for pregnant dogs, pet owners can reduce the risk of nutritional deficiencies. This is especially essential during the critical first few weeks of gestation when the puppies' organs are developing.


4. Improved Energy Levels Carrying and nurturing a litter is physically demanding. Multivitamins can help boost energy levels, ensuring that the pregnant mother has the stamina to carry her pups to term and care for them when they arrive.


5. Enhanced Coat Health Pregnant dogs often experience changes in their fur and skin. A multivitamin can help improve coat condition, leading to a glossy appearance, which is a sign of good health.


Choosing the Right Multivitamin


When selecting a multivitamin for a pregnant dog, it is crucial to choose a product specifically formulated for pregnant and lactating dogs. These supplements should contain the necessary nutrients in the right proportions to support both the mother and her puppies. Always consult with a veterinarian before starting any new supplementation regime, as they can recommend products based on individual health needs.
